Investment casting, also known as precision casting, is a manufacturing process that ensures the production of high-quality, intricate components for various industries, from aerospace to medical equipment. Quality control in investment casting is not a one-time event but a continuous procedure involving data analysis, feedback loops, and employee training. This comprehensive approach helps maintain the highest standards and ensures that each casting meets the required specifications.

The Importance of Quality Control in Investment Casting

Quality control in investment casting is critical due to the precision required in producing parts with complex geometries and stringent tolerances. The process involves several steps, from creating a wax pattern to the final casting, each of which must be carefully monitored and controlled. Any deviation at any stage can lead to defects, which can compromise the integrity and functionality of the final product.

Data Analysis in Investment Casting

Data analysis plays a crucial role in maintaining quality in investment casting. By collecting and analyzing data from various stages of the process, manufacturers can identify trends, detect anomalies, and implement corrective actions promptly. Here are some key aspects of data analysis in investment casting:

Statistical Process Control (SPC)

Statistical Process Control is a method of casting quality control that uses statistical methods to monitor and control the manufacturing process. By analyzing data collected from the production line, manufacturers can ensure that the process operates at its full potential, producing parts that meet the desired specifications.

SPC involves the use of control charts to track process variables and identify any deviations from the norm. If a deviation is detected, corrective actions can be taken before the production of defective parts.

Real-Time Monitoring

Real-time monitoring involves the use of sensors and software to continuously monitor production parameters. This allows for the immediate detection of any deviations from the established process parameters, enabling quick corrective actions.

Real-time monitoring systems can track variables such as temperature, pressure, and material composition, providing valuable data that can be used to ensure consistency and quality in the casting process.

Defect Analysis

Defect analysis is another critical aspect of data analysis in investment casting. By analyzing defects and their root causes, manufacturers can implement corrective actions to prevent their recurrence. This involves examining the defective parts, identifying the type of defect, and tracing it back to its source in the production process.

Common defects in investment casting include porosity, shrinkage, and inclusions. By understanding the causes of these defects, manufacturers can adjust their processes to minimize their occurrence and improve the overall quality of the castings.

Feedback Loops in Investment Casting

Feedback loops are essential for maintaining continuous improvement in the investment casting process. They involve the continuous collection of data, analysis, and implementation of corrective actions to improve the process. Here are some key components of feedback loops in investment casting:

Process Feedback

Process feedback involves collecting data from various stages of the casting process and using it to make informed decisions about process adjustments. This can include feedback from the wax pattern stage, shell building, pouring, and finishing.

By continuously monitoring and adjusting the process based on feedback, manufacturers can ensure that the casting process remains consistent and produces high-quality parts.

Customer Feedback

Customer feedback is another important component of the feedback loop in investment casting. By gathering feedback from customers about the quality and performance of the castings, manufacturers can identify areas for improvement and make necessary adjustments to their processes.

Customer feedback can be collected through surveys, interviews, and direct communication with customers. This feedback is invaluable in identifying any issues with the final product and making improvements to meet customer expectations.

Continuous Improvement

Continuous improvement is a key principle in quality control, and it involves constantly seeking ways to improve the casting process. By implementing a continuous improvement program, manufacturers can ensure that they are always striving to enhance the quality of their products and processes.

This can involve regular reviews of the casting process, identifying areas for improvement, and implementing changes to achieve better results. Continuous improvement programs often involve the use of tools such as Six Sigma, Lean Manufacturing, and Total Quality Management (TQM).

Employee Training in Investment Casting

Employee training is a vital component of quality control in investment casting. Well-trained employees are essential for maintaining high standards and ensuring that the casting process runs smoothly. Here are some key aspects of employee training in investment casting:

Technical Training

Technical training involves teaching employees the skills and knowledge required to perform their tasks effectively. This can include training on the use of equipment, understanding process parameters, and identifying defects.

By providing employees with the technical skills they need, manufacturers can ensure that the casting process is performed accurately and consistently.

Quality Awareness

Quality awareness training is designed to instill a culture of quality within the organization. This involves educating employees about the importance of quality control, the impact of defects on the final product, and the role they play in maintaining high standards.

By fostering a culture of quality, manufacturers can ensure that employees are committed to producing high-quality castings and are proactive in identifying and addressing any issues that arise.

Continuous Learning

Continuous learning involves providing ongoing training and development opportunities for employees. This can include regular training sessions, workshops, and seminars to keep employees up-to-date with the latest developments in the industry and best practices in quality control.

By investing in continuous learning, manufacturers can ensure that their employees are always equipped with the latest knowledge and skills to maintain high standards in the casting process.
